Transaction 37bf25dcd6ceaf112fa08f59d315575f6806b2ba29226d358e45e37413685fa6

1 Input
2 Outputs
  • 37bf25dcd6ceaf112fa08f59d315575f6806b2ba29226d358e45e37413685fa6:0
  • value  160678
    address  18ppkQpdxD6skVgaJ2hNKjTNJqnfiBD3dT
  • 37bf25dcd6ceaf112fa08f59d315575f6806b2ba29226d358e45e37413685fa6:1
  • value  3839489
    address  1NDTxLP1nmX2Jxbu2p3AKdems3LC2TvZ2j